How Much Does Complete Bathroom Remodeling Cost in Contra Costa County?

Comprehending the pricing of complete bathroom remodeling allows homeowners to create feasible budgets and forecasts. In Contra Costa County and nearby Bay Area communities, prices mirror higher labor rates, premium material choices, strict construction codes, and robust local demand. Basic surface-level refreshes typically cost from eighteen thousand to thirty thousand dollars. Mid-range comprehensive remodels, encompassing layout modifications, updated plumbing, durable fixtures, and expert tiling, commonly fall between thirty thousand and sixty thousand dollars. Premium remodels with high-end custom cabinetry, frameless glass shower doors, superior stone finishes, and cutting-edge features often go beyond sixty thousand dollars and can climb into six figures depending on intricacy.

Many factors influence the final amount. Workforce expenses often make up thirty to forty percent of the budget as experienced plumbers, electricians, and tile professionals require premium compensation in this area. Materials—such as quartz surfaces, porcelain or ceramic tiles, and efficient fixtures—represent another major portion. Permits, inspections, and potential structural reinforcements add further expenses. A contingency reserve of ten to twenty percent is strongly recommended to cover unexpected findings like corroded pipes, outdated wiring, or subfloor damage that frequently emerge during demolition in older homes. Local factors push prices higher than national averages—strict regulations, material delivery challenges, and demand in areas like Alamo, Lafayette, or Danville create upward pressure. Nevertheless, return on investment stays robust: mid-range remodels typically recover seventy to eighty percent of expenditures upon resale, frequently exceeding that in desirable areas because purchasers favor ready-to-occupy homes. What Is the Step-by-Step Process for Complete Bathroom Remodeling?

A systematic complete bathroom remodeling process preserves order, limits unforeseen problems, and delivers top-quality outcomes. The process begins with a detailed consultation where goals, budget restrictions, lifestyle needs, and timeline preferences are carefully reviewed. Professional design ensues, generating detailed blueprints illustrating proposed configurations, fixture locations, material choices, and plumbing/electrical alterations. This step enables homeowners to see the final space and make refinements early.

Permitting forms a critical early step in Contra Costa County. Most projects involving plumbing relocation, electrical upgrades, or structural changes require official approval via the county's ePermits system. Plans must demonstrate adherence to prevailing codes, including adequate ventilation and fixture spacing standards. Demolition clears existing parts safely and uncovers any concealed problems requiring resolution. Rough-in work installs new framing, plumbing lines, electrical wiring, and insulation. This stage integrates seismic considerations where appropriate to reinforce structural integrity against seismic activity. Installation realizes the design through accurate tiling, fixture placement, cabinetry assembly, and waterproofing measures that prevent future moisture concerns. Finishing details encompass painting, mirror and accessory mounting, lighting completion, and comprehensive cleaning. Final inspections verify code compliance before project handover.

Do You Need Permits for Bathroom Remodeling in Contra Costa County?

Permits safeguard homeowners, adjacent properties, and future purchasers by confirming that complete bathroom remodeling satisfies safety and construction standards. Contra Costa County requires permits whenever the project involves moving or adding plumbing fixtures, changing electrical circuits, modifying room layouts, or adjusting load-bearing elements. Purely cosmetic modifications such as painting or faucet replacement without plumbing alterations may not necessitate approval, but the majority of full remodels do. Typical requirements encompass exhaust fans with minimum fifty cubic feet per minute capacity, appropriate GFCI protection for electrical outlets near water areas, and correct fixture clearances. If structural changes take place, engineered plans may be needed to verify stability.

The application procedure utilizes the county's online ePermits portal. Submit thorough drawings illustrating existing and proposed conditions, material details, and energy compliance information when needed. Following approval, scheduled inspections confirm work at critical points—rough-in, insulation, final. Contractors familiar with local codes accelerate this process and avoid costly rework or delays. How Long Does Complete Bathroom Remodeling Take?

Duration for complete bathroom remodeling generally spans four to twelve weeks, contingent upon scope and intricacy. Smaller bathrooms with minimal layout changes and standard fixtures finish closer to the shorter end. Larger master bathrooms requiring extensive plumbing rerouting, custom cabinetry, intricate tile work, or structural changes require the longer timeline.

Various elements impact the duration. Permitting can take two to four weeks depending on county backlog and plan completeness. Material delivery schedules differ—popular tile selections or specialized fixtures can necessitate weeks for arrival. Coordination between trades (plumbing, electrical, tiling, cabinet installation) influences progress. Unanticipated findings during demolition, such as water damage or obsolete wiring, can extend timelines by days or weeks. Skilled teams decrease delays through meticulous sequencing, transparent communication, and contingency preparation. Phased construction maintains at least one bathroom operational in multi-bath residences.
